GFAP (Glial Fibrillary Acidic Protein) Mouse Monoclonal Antibody, Epredia™
Shop All Epredia ProductsDescription
Glial Fibrillary Acidic Protein (GFAP) is specific to astrocytes (i.e., glial cells) and ependymal cells of the central nervous system. Antibody to GFAP is useful in differentiating primary gliomas from metastatic lesions in the brain and for documenting astrocytic differentiation in tumors outside the CNS. Ab-6 stains astrocytes, glial cells, ependymal cells and their corresponding tumors. Many types of neural tumors such as neuroblastomas, Schwannomas, as well as extra-CNS tumors are not labeled.
Host Species: Mouse
Clone: ASTRO6
Isotype: IgG1
Species Reactivity: Human, Pig, Rat and Chicken. Others not known.
Epitope: Not determined
Immunogen: Glial Fibrillary Acidic Protein
Molecular Weight: 51-52 kDa
Positive Control: IMR-5 cells, Brain or astrocytoma
Cellular Localization: Cytoplasmic
Recommended for:
- Immunohistochemistry (Formalin/paraffin)
- Western Blotting
- Immunofluorescence
